At least 8% of German medical students enrolled overseas

According to CHE Centrum für Hochschulentwicklung, those studying overseas are evenly split between enrolment on regular courses registered in the host country and special medical courses for international students. The latter programs are usually in Eastern and Southeastern Europe and in some cases are specifically tailored to German students.
